Hi, and thanks for visiting my website. 

 

I am Amanda, although most folk know me as Mandy. 

 

I am a Scottish born geologist with a passion for pottery, painting, "playing" the saxophone and looking after my two cats - Stormy & Bear.  My husband and I love travelling, and spent a couple of years living in Newfoundland, before coming back to Scotland to live in the stunning North West Highlands in a beautiful place called Gairloch, in a house which we had owned for many years as our holiday house.

My influence and inspiration comes from my surroundings, nature and all creatures, great and small,

I recently completed two courses in Botanical Illustration with the Royal Botanic Garden Edinburgh, being awarded "Distinction" in both the Certificate and Advanced Certificate, with my watercolour paintings of a Cyclamen and Strawberry, respectively, and am about to commence another course with the very talented botanical illustrator and artist Dianne Sutherland.

This year, I have added to my work, a range of botanical and fine detailed artwork prints and cards which I print myself using high quality giclee processes, using archival inks and paper. More information about my illustrations and prints can be found here.

I am also so lucky to have a purpose-built studio at the side of the house, where I can disappear to for hours on end, with stunning views out over Loch Gairloch, to the Torridon Mountains.  My studio can be visited during my "open studio" days which will be advertised, However, if you are passing by, feel free to pop in if I am around!
